Madrid. Bitcoin plummeted by more than 8% on Monday, in line with the world’s major stock market indices, due to doubts about the US economy and technology companies after the main companies recently published results. In this way, the crypto asset par excellence fell by 7.37% today, to $54,334.3, at around 7:00 p.m. Spanish peninsular … Read more

U.S. bank stocks tumbled on Monday as fears of a recession prompted investors to flee a sector closely tied to the health of the economy and into safe haven assets. Citigroup CN led the big banks with a drop of about 5%. Wells Fargo WFC.N, Morgan Stanley MS.N and Goldman Sachs GS.N each lost about … Read more
